I am in need of a pickguard for an Indian made Squire II P-Bass body. There are only 11 holes in the body to screw in the pickguard and most Fender style P-Bass pickguards have 13. Will a Fender style P-Bass pickguard work (with me having to drill 2 extra holes in the body) or will I need something else? Thanks in advance!

use tracing paper on a p bas template, put over you bass, trace you pup position. From there, send to WD or some other online pickguard retailer for a custom.
